A young child and a teenager suffered severe burns Friday afternoon in Victorville. According to scanner traffic, a four year old and a sixteen year old were playing with matches and gasoline when the gas ignited and burned the two. Initial dispatch indicated that there may have also been an explosion. Victorville Fire responded to the call around 4:15 PM. Arriving units found the two victims and requested two Air Ambulance Helicopters. Mercy Air and CHP H-80 responded to Liberty Park and transported the two victims to the Burn Center at Arrowhead Regional Medical Center. The incident location was at a home in the 14200 block of De Sota Drive. A neighbor (off camera) stated that the young child was in pretty bad shape.
